The six-day trade fair was officially opened by Mozambique's President, Daniel Francisco Chapo, at a ceremony attended by Rwanda's High Commissioner to Mozambique, Col (Rtd) Donat Ndamage.

The exhibition has brought together 29 countries, including Rwanda, with products and services from 300 foreign companies and 1,950 Mozambican businesses on display.

The Rwandan delegation comprises entrepreneurs involved in processing agricultural products, manufacturing leather shoes and bags, and producing hair oils.

The businesses travelled from Kigali with the aim of expanding their market presence in Mozambique and exploring investment opportunities in the country.

President Chapo visited various exhibitors at the fair, learning about the products and the distinctive activities of each business.

He also visited the Rwandan exhibitors accompanied by High Commissioner Ndamage and was briefed on their products.
